Problème d’encodage de date avec strftime()

Publié le 1 août 2017

Pour formater une date suivant la localisation locale en UTF-8, il faut utiliser :

setlocale(LC_TIME, 'fr_FR.utf8','fra');
echo strftime("%d %B %Y", strtotime('2017-08-01 09:00:00')) ;
// 01 août 2017

Si l'article vous a aidé, vous pouvez m'offrir un café !

A lire ensuite

Cela pourrait vous intéresser

Quelques contenus proches du sujet pour prolonger la lecture.

28 septembre 2017 Dates

La gestion des dates en PHP

Liste des principales fonctions pour traiter les dates en PHP et répondre à ces questions courantes : Comment afficher une date dans le format souhaité ? Quel jour sera-t-on demain ? Quel jour était-on il y a un mois ? Comment afficher les jours en français ?...

Lire la suite

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*

Un café pour le blog ? Vous aimez ce que vous lisez ici ? Offrez-moi un café.